FLANNEL SHIRTS

 
Items

 of 
 Items
Clear All
Sort
Refine
Colour
  • Brown
  • Grey
  • Grey Marle
  • Mint
  • Multi
  • Navy
  • Pale Pink
  • Pink
  • White
Size
  • XXS
  • XS
  • S
  • M
  • L
  • XL
  • XXL
  • XXXL
  • 2
  • 3
  • 1+
  • 2+
  • 3+
  • 4+
Price
To
  • $0 - $30
  • $30 - $60
  • $60 - $90
  • $90 - $120
  • $120+
Apply Selection

Your search for "Flannel Shirts" returned 50 items

Tux Luxe Navy Satin Long Sleeve Shirt Tux Luxe Navy Satin Long Sleeve Shirt
Personalise Me
Tux Luxe Navy Satin Long Sleeve Shirt
Tux Luxe Satin Short Sleeve Shirt Tux Luxe Satin Short Sleeve Shirt
Personalise Me
Tux Luxe Satin Short Sleeve Shirt
Soft Blue Contrast Check Viscose Flannelette Long Sleeve Shirt Soft Blue Contrast Check Viscose Flannelette Long Sleeve Shirt
Soft Blue Contrast Check Viscose Flannelette Long Sleeve Shirt
Soft Blue Contrast Check Viscose Flannelette Short Sleeve Shirt Soft Blue Contrast Check Viscose Flannelette Short Sleeve Shirt
Soft Blue Contrast Check Viscose Flannelette Short Sleeve Shirt
Breakfast Shortie Shirt Pj Set Breakfast Shortie Shirt Pj Set
Breakfast Shortie Shirt Pj Set
Grey Marle Knit Shirt Grey Marle Knit Shirt
Grey Marle Knit Shirt
Sale
Pink Stripe Satin Doggy Shirt Pink Stripe Satin Doggy Shirt
Pink Stripe Satin Doggy Shirt
Navy Stripe Satin Doggie Shirt Navy Stripe Satin Doggie Shirt
Navy Stripe Satin Doggie Shirt
White Stripe Satin Doggie Shirt White Stripe Satin Doggie Shirt
White Stripe Satin Doggie Shirt
Western Bamboo Jersey Long Sleeve Shirt Western Bamboo Jersey Long Sleeve Shirt
Western Bamboo Jersey Long Sleeve Shirt
T-Shirt Satin Slip Nightie T-Shirt Satin Slip Nightie
T-Shirt Satin Slip Nightie
Toffee Check Flannelette Nightshirt Toffee Check Flannelette Nightshirt
Toffee Check Flannelette Nightshirt
Sale